BCEGI and Midia unveil plans for Bolton shopping centre revamp (GB)

Proposals for the major development opposite the Town Hall in Bolton are due to be submitted for outline planning consent. The scheme is being developed by Bolton Regeneration Limited – a partnership between Beijing Construction Engineering Group International (BCEGI) and Midia. It will include an improved retail and dining experience, new pedestrian areas and public realms, brand new ‘A Grade’ office space, high-quality homes and a hotel.

 

The scheme, which also comes under the working title of ‘Bolton Victoria Square’, is a strategically important step in Bolton Council’s c.€1bn (£1bn) masterplan and one of five ‘intervention areas’. Bolton town centre as the heart of the community and make it a vibrant place again where people want to live, work, visit, shop and socialise.
